2009 Year of the Ox paper models

Written by Nippon Sekai   
Saturday, 08 November 2008

According to the Chinese Zodiac, 2009 is the Year of the Ox.  Paper models of the Ox are being created in Hirosaki City, Aomori Prefecture.

These Zodiac models from Hirosaki have become an year-end tradition and symbol for 24 years.  These models are handmade by stretching Japanese paper (washi) over a wireframe and then painted.

Work began on November 1 and 3,500 pieces will be completed by January 2009.  Orders are pouring in from all over the country by those who want to collect all twelve of the zodiac signs.
